Rawdon R-1 was designed by Herb Rawdon in 1938 and a single example was built. It was a single-engine twin-seat side-by-side open cockpit low-wing training monoplane powered by a 75 h.p. Lycoming engine. It had a maximum speed of 110 mph and a cruising speed of 105 mph. The R-1 was not accepted as a trainer by the U.S. Army Air Corps and it was modified as a crop spraying air…

T-1 Initial trainer version powered by a Lycoming O-290-C2 engine of 125 h.p. (13 built); T-1CS Crop-spraying version of the T-1 with belly tank and spray equipment buried in the wing structure (2 built);
